Criteo (CRTO) Reports Q3 EPS of EUR0.16
November 4, 2015 7:52 AM ESTCriteo (NASDAQ: CRTO) reported Q3 EPS of EUR0.16, versus EUR0.26 reported last year. Revenue for the quarter came in at EUR299 million, versus EUR194 million reported last year.
